The Drafting of the Declaration of Independence
In rooms at the SW corner of 7th and Market streets, Philadelphia, in late June, 1776, Benjamin Franklin sits reading the final draught of the Declaration of Independence. Adams is beside him, listening, and Thomas Jefferson is standing with a quill in his hand. A model ship is displayed on the wall and the State House is visible through the window in this vintage trade card from 1909.
